All *24F032* parts are the same, the letters around them indicate manufacturer and speed.

The AM* parts are made by AMD (now Spansion), the M* parts are made by ST. They are the two most common manufacturers of 5V Parallel 4Mx8 parts.

You could use a 2Mx16 part with some shift registers, but that adds quite a bit of complexity to most designs.
